John Foggin

John Foggin has retired at least four times, but now thinks the condition will be permanent, having finally discovered that there aren’t enough hours in the day. He has been a teacher, lecturer, LEA advisor and author of books about teaching English. He gets excited about machine tools and dreams of living on the Isle of Skye once they get a Rugby League team. He lives in West Yorkshire and has a problem remembering his eight grandchildren’s birthdays.

Ukraine and Other Poems contains the winning entries from the Leaf Books Spring 2007 Poetry Competition. No fewer that twenty-nine triumphant verses about elderly fruit pickers and disappointing aunts, stolen daffodils and red dresses and every other topic in between nestle within these covers.
